Don and I were talking today and he brought up the possibility of replacing the crt (when it dies) with a lcd monitor. With the contrast ratio of a lcd that would probably be very cool. I'll have to try it!
I would be concerned with the way an LCD would project off of the playfield glass - if it does at all. LCDs aren't the same type of projected light source that a CRT is. It may work, but not quite the same way as a CRT, such that you'd have to alter the way it is mounted in relation to the surface it is projecting onto.
LCDs have inferior contrast to CRTs and there is just no proof of them being more reliable. CRTs run for thousands of hours before they break down - in home use this is practically indefinite for a game. They are far less repairable than CRTs unless you have some high end SMD soldering skills.

15.7k cga crt. It is convex like any other old monitor.ChadTower wrote:Hrm. I'm not familiar with the specific model in P2K. Is that running at 15khz or something higher?
Is it a flatscreen or a traditional CRT face? There could be angle of projection issues going from a rounded face to a flat LCD. It would probably be correctable but that may make this a little less of drop in replacement.
yeah, it figures that once I post something saying I can't find data, I find data. An average lcd is 500 cd/m2. I found specs on a sony trinitron studio monitor and it was 100 cd/m2. So lcd's might actually be brighter than the original crt and with the higher contrast ratio may make the video look even better.

ok, WOW...
The brightness and color quality of my 19" junk lcd I'm using for testing was pretty incredible off the mirrored glass. So this definately can be done and after all the smoke clears I WILL be doing it
There is only one real issue. A 19" lcd isn't wide enough to extend the picture like the original monitor. I'm sure a 20" or 21" would work fine.
